  • The owl is the only bird that can look at something with both eyes.
  • Those who investigate haunted houses look first for barn owls in the attic. They deliver some pretty eerie shrieks and hisses.
  • A barn owl hears so well because its face is like a TV dish antenna. Its whole head is a sound collector.
  • If you see an owl perched on a power pole, it could just be a plastic scare owl. The power people put them there to scare off other birds that might want to sit on the poles.
  • The "horns" on the great horned owl are really feathers.
  • Great horned owls lay round eggs.
  • The eyes of a snowy owl are as big as yours or mine.
  • Florence Nightingale carried around a pet owl in her pocket.
